Buttermilk Cheese Shallots Potato Scones

Prep Time:20 mins
Cook Time:25 mins
Total Time:45 mins
Servings: 8

Ingredients

  • 2 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 tablespoon baking powder
  • 0.5 teaspoon kosher salt
  • 0.25 te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 0.5 cup cold unsalted butter
  • 1 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ese
  • 2 tablespoons fresh chives, chopped
  • 2 small shallots, finely diced
  • 1 cup mashed potatoes (prepared, cooled)
  • 0.75 cup buttermilk
  • 0.25 cup extra flour for dusting

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 400°F (200°C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per.

Step 2

In a large mixing bowl, whisk together the all-purpose flour, baking powder, kosher salt, and black pepper.

Step 3

Cut the cold unsalted butter into small cubes and add to the dry ingredients. Use a pastry cutter or your fingers to rub the butter into the flour mixture until it resembles coarse crumbs.

Step 4

Stir in the shredded sharp cheddar cheese, chopped chives, and finely diced shallots until evenly distributed.

Step 5

Add the cooled mashed potatoes to the mixture, breaking them up with a fork if necessary to combine.

Step 6

Gradually pour in the buttermilk, mixing until just combined. Be careful not to overmix, as the dough should be slightly sticky but cohesive.

Step 7

Lightly dust a clean surface with the extra flour and turn out the dough. Gently pat it into a 1-inch-thick round.

Step 8

Use a sharp knife or biscuit cutter to divide the dough into 8 equal wedges or rounds, depending on your preference.

Step 9

Place the scones onto the prepared baking sheet, leaving at least 1 inch of space between each piece.

Step 10

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until the scones are golden brown on top and cooked through.

Step 11

Allow the scones to cool slightly on the baking sheet before serving warm. Enjoy!
